So when I hunt I typically where 4 layers in my kit like most people around here: first lite aerowool base layer, Sitka core heavyweight hoody mid layer, down/synthetic puffy (uncompahgre or kifaru lpp, and a first lite seak rain shell .
However, I recently purchased an Arc’teryx Atom LT hoody to replace my fleece mid layer because it’s about the same weight, can withstand rain and wind better, and is warmer. It is marketed as a midlayer also.!
However, when I received it, It’s a lot bulkier than I thought because it has synthetic insulation.
My question is: is this not a true midlayer? Can I wear a puffy jacket over it? Or when arc’teryx says to use it as a mid layer do they mean to use a rain shell over it? Is the atom lt now my insulation/puffy layer?
